#658428 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#658428 is composed of 39.6% red, 51.8%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 69.7% yellow and 48.2% black. It has a hue angle of 80.2 degrees, a saturation of 53.5% and a lightness of 33.7%. #658428 color hex could be obtained by blending #caff50 with #000900.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

Shades and Tints of #658428
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090c04 is the darkest color, while #fdfef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#658428
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#585c50 is the less saturated color, while #72ac00 is the most saturated one.
